Weather to remain generally cloudy with chances of rain in four provinces

Nepal is under the influence of monsoon with a low-pressure line slightly to the north from the usual position on the east side and around the usual position on the west side.

Currently, the weather is generally cloudy in Bagmati and Gandaki provinces, and partly to generally cloudy in the rest of the provinces.

According to the Weather Forecasting Division, light to moderate rain with thunder and lightning is currently occurring in a few places in Bagmati and Gandaki provinces.

The weather will remain generally cloudy throughout the country this afternoon as well.

According to the Division, there is a possibility of light to moderate rain with thunder and lightning in some places of all the provinces.

Similarly, the weather will remain partly to mostly cloudy across the country. There is a possibility of light to moderate rain with thunder and lightning at a few places in Koshi, Madhesh, Bagmati, and Gandaki provinces and a few places in the rest of the provinces.

There is a possibility of heavy rain in a couple of places in Bagmati and Gandaki provinces at night according to the bulletin issued by the Division at 6 am on Saturday.
